Cenozoic Brittle Stars (Ophiuroidea) from the Hagjeon Formation and the Duho Formation, Pohang Basin, Korea (제 3기 포항분지의 학전층과 두호층에서 산출된 거미불가사리 화석)

  • Forty specimens of fossil ophiuroids were collected from two formations of the Cenozoic marine deposits, Duho Formation and Hagjeon Formation, Pohang Basin, Korea. A few specimens were three-dimensionally preserved: most of them were remained flattened and articulated. Although a gross morphology is well preserved in some specimens, the details such as disk shape and plates which is the most important diagnostic features were not observed. Most of the arms are disarticulated, and thus arm vertebra, arm spines and/or arm plates are separately preserved. Only an oral side is recognized in an attached specimens because crossing arms into disk are clearly visible. It is, thus almost impossible to identify Korean ophiuroid fossils as a species level or even a genus level. The fossils were classified into 3 groups by gross morphology of disk and arm, and architecture of vertebra. The most abundant fossils (32 specimens), were found only in the Hagjeon Formation. The majority of specimens are partially disarticulated, having only proximal and median portions of their arms preserved. Arm plates are disarticulated from arm vertebra: most of them show structure of arm vertebra. It has long and well-preserved arm spines, and large tentacle pore. Some specimens (4 specimens) from the Duho Formation is characterized by short and conical arm spines, and well-developed arm plates. Lateral arm plates are small in compared to dorsal and ventral arm plates. The others (4 specimens) is poor in preservation state showing circular oral disk and relatively short sinuous arms. No arm plates are either identified.

Use of ISSR Marker for the Variant Identification in Cornus kousa Buerg. (산딸나무 변이개체 선발을 위한 ISSR marker 이용)

  • For the variant identification of Korean dogwood, Cornus kousa Buerg., we investigated useful genetic marker using the ISSR primer. The overall amplicons was 58 in six primers and the mean number of amplicons per primer was 9.67. The UPGMA dendrogram based on the genetic distance showed two major clusters composed of pink-bracted and white-bracted groups respectively. And white-bracted group was divided to two groups, island and inland groups. This result showed that ISSR analysis provides useful markers for the variant identification even in the seedling or young tree of Cornus kousa, especially pink-bracted individuals of Isl. Oenaro.

Natural Hybrids between Pungitius sinensis sinensis and P. sinensis kaibarae (가시고기(Pungitius sinensis sinensis)와 잔가시고기(P. sinensis kaibarae) 사이의 자연잡종(自然雜種))

  • Natural hybrids between Pungitius sisensis sinensis and P. sinensis kaibarae were found in their sympatric area, a streamlet below Chibyon Reservoir in Kangnung city, Kangwondo, Korea. P. sinensis sinensis and P. sinensis kaibarae showed the same electropherograms as reported previously. However, about 10% of the specimens had peculiar banding patterns and they seemed to be hybrid between the two subspecies. They are divided further into two groups: sinensis-type and kaibarae-type hybrid. Two morphometric characters, snout length and depth of caudal peduncle, indicated the hybrid's property well. The color of testis of P. sinensis sinensis and P. sinensis kaibarae was grey and black, respectively, but that of hybrid was intermediate. The problem of reproductive isolation between the two groups raised by the finding of their hybrids was discussed.

Morphological and Genetic Species Identification in the Chironomus Larvae (Diptera: Chironomidae) Found in Domestic Tap Water Purification Plants (국내 수돗물 정수장에서 발견된 깔따구 유충(파리목: 깔따구과)의 유전적-형태적 종 동정 연구)

  • The Chironomus(Diptera: Chironomidae) is a freshwater benthic invertebrate that is an important indicator organism used for environmental pollution and water quality monitoring. In this study, we performed morphological classification and genetic species identification using the cytochrome c oxidase subunit I (COI) gene on mitochondrial DNA for an accurate species classification of Chironomus larvae found in tap water purification plants in Incheon, Korea. Twenty larvae in six water purification plants consist of four species, including twelve Chironomus kiiensis, six Chironomus flaviplumus, one Chironomus dorsalis, and one Polypedilum yongsanensis (not included Genus Chironomus). Morphological characteristics of each larvae were identified based on the head capsule, the mentum, the mandible, the antenna, and the claw. Based on the COI sequences of 21 individuals of 17 Chironomus species registered in NCBI Genbank, phylogenetic analysis indicated that the 20 individuals investigated in this study consist of the same clade with corresponding species of the high homology (99~100%) including C. kiiensis, C. flaviplumus, C. dorsalis, and P. yongsanensis. These results will be used as main classification indicator for monitoring freshwater ecosystems by providing integrated morphological and genetic information for the species identification of Korean Chironomus.

Sex ratios and Hermaphroditism of Cobitis lutheri (Pisces, Cobitidae) from Korea (한국산 점줄종개 Cobitis lutheri의 성비와 자웅동체성)

  • The sex ratio and gonadal histology were investigated in the Cobitis lutheri Rendahl collected from the Tamjin River of Chollanam-do Province. Korea. The ratio of males declined in proportion to increase in size, while that of females increased in proportion to increase in size. Hermaphrodites were found in the intermediate size fishes. They had degenerating testicular tissue and developing ovarian tissue simultaneously. These phenomena were discussed in relation to skewed sex ratios.

First report on the non-native species, Western painted turtle (Chrysemys picta bellii), in the wild, Republic of Korea (국내 야생에서 처음 발견된 외래종, 서부비단거북(Chrysemys picta bellii)의 관찰 사례 보고)

  • On May 27, 2019, a non-native turtle was discovered at Ilsan Lake Park, Janghang-dong, Ilsandong-gu, Goyang-si, Republic of Korea. The turtle was identified as a western painted turtle (Emydidae: Chrysemys picta bellii) based on the external morphology, plastron color, plastron pattern, stripes on the side of the head, and shape of the carapace. In the lake park, another non-native turtle was observed sunbathing on the same rock. In this paper, we firstly reported the confirmed presence of a western painted turtle in the wild of Korea. Unfortunately, various non-native turtles are continuously reported in Korean ecosystems. Therefore, we highlight that continuous surveying and reporting of the non-native species is important to their management.

Physiology of Strobilus Initiation in Slash Pine -IV. Peroxidase Activity during the Period of Female Strobilus Initiation (슬래쉬 소나무의 화아원기형성(花芽原基形成)의 생리적(生理的) 연구(硏究) -IV. 자화형성기간(雌花形成期間)동안의 정아의(頂芽) PEROXIDASE의 변화(変化))

  • With polyacrylamide gel electrophoresis, peroxidase isoenzyme patterns in the terminal buds of grafted, 20-year-old Pinus elliottii trees were compared between abundant-flowering and poor-flowering trees during the period of female flower bud initiation. A total of nine peroxidase bands were observed in the terminal buds. The total amount of peroxidase enzymes in slash pine buds showed no significant difference between the abundant-flowering and poor-flowering trees. However, the fifth band from the gel front was observed in all the samples of abundant-flowering trees throughout the sampling period (July 8 to September 17), while this band was absent in most of the poor-flowering trees.

Determination of the vector species of tsutsugamushi disease in Korea (국내 쭈쭈가무시병(양충병)의 매개종)

  • In order to determine the vector species of tsutsugamushi disease in Korea chiggers were individually dissected, and internal contents were tested for Rickettsia tsutsugamushi organisms by means of indirect FA test, and each exoskeleton was mounted on slide for identification. Among 4,142 chiggers collected from 48 Apodemus agrarius at nine different localities during the period of July-November, 1989, 990 chiggers of 10 species of Trombiculidae were dissected and tested. Rickettsiae were confirmed in two Leptotrembidium pallidum larvae out of 447 tested, giving 0.4% of the infection rate. The chiggers of the other species tested were found negative.
